Walking the cobblestone streets of Philadelphia is like traveling through the pages of a history book. Older kids will love seeing the Liberty Bell and other landmarks they've learned about in school, while younger kids will get a kick out of the costumed performers who bring history to life. The city's modern attractions appeal to all ages with hands-on exhibits at the Franklin Institute and Please Touch Museum, plus trolley rides around the city.
